You can use Authenticator to sign in to your Microsoft personal, work, school or other accounts.</description><pubDate>Tue, 23 Jun 2026 08:40:00 GMT</pubDate></item><item><title>Microsoft Authenticator FAQs | Microsoft Support</title><link>https://support.microsoft.com/en-us/authenticator/microsoft-authenticator-faqs</link><description>Microsoft Authenticator FAQs Caution A common trick of attackers is to contact you via text or phone pretending to be your bank, IT support, or other service provider and saying they need you to read them the code from your Authenticator to verify your identity on the call. Don't give them the code - they're trying to break into your account and are stuck at the verification prompt.
